Initial Download Size: What to Expect

So, what's the deal with the initial download size of Marvel Strike Force? When you first head to the app store—whether you're on iOS (Apple App Store) or Android (Google Play Store)—you'll notice the game has a listed download size. This is just the beginning, though! Typically, the initial download hovers around 200-300 MB. Not too bad, right? That's just the base game, though. Once you install and launch the game, prepare for additional downloads.

After installation, Marvel Strike Force will prompt you to download additional game assets. These assets include high-resolution textures, character models, voice-over packs, and other essential data that makes the game look and sound awesome. This is where the size can really start to creep up. Expect an additional download of around 2 to 4 GB during this phase. This brings the total initial storage requirement to approximately 2.2 to 4.3 GB.

Keep in mind that the exact size can vary slightly depending on your device, operating system, and the region you're in. The game developers, Scopely, frequently release updates to improve performance, squash bugs, and introduce new content, so this figure is always subject to change. Always make sure you have a bit of extra wiggle room on your device to accommodate these updates.

How Updates Affect Storage Over Time

Okay, so you've downloaded Marvel Strike Force and you're having a blast. But what happens down the road? Games like Marvel Strike Force are constantly evolving. Scopely regularly releases updates that introduce new characters, game modes, events, and features. While these updates keep the game fresh and exciting, they also impact the game's overall storage footprint.

Each update typically adds a few hundred megabytes to the game's size. Over time, these updates can accumulate, causing the game to balloon in size. After a year or two, you might find that Marvel Strike Force is taking up significantly more space than it did when you initially downloaded it. This is perfectly normal for live-service games that receive ongoing support and content updates.

To manage this, it's a good idea to periodically check the game's storage usage on your device and clear out any unnecessary files or data. Many devices have built-in tools to help you identify which apps are taking up the most space. You can also consider offloading the app (on iOS) or clearing the cache (on Android) to free up some space without deleting the entire game.

Strategies for Managing Storage

Running out of space on your phone can be a real bummer, especially when you're trying to keep up with your favorite games. Here are a few strategies to help you manage your storage and keep Marvel Strike Force running smoothly:

  1. Regularly Clear Cache: Clearing the game's cache can free up a surprising amount of space. The cache stores temporary files that the game uses to run efficiently, but these files can accumulate over time. On Android, you can usually clear the cache from the App Settings menu. On iOS, you may need to offload or reinstall the app.
  2. Uninstall Unused Apps: Take a look at your app library and identify any apps that you no longer use. Uninstalling these apps can free up valuable storage space. Be honest with yourself – are you really going to use that language learning app you downloaded six months ago?
  3. Move Media to the Cloud: Photos and videos can take up a ton of space on your device. Consider moving your media to a cloud storage service like Google Photos, iCloud, or Dropbox. This will free up space on your device while still allowing you to access your photos and videos whenever you need them.
  4. Use an SD Card (Android Only): If your Android device has an SD card slot, you can move some of your apps and media to the SD card to free up space on your internal storage. Not all apps can be moved to the SD card, but it's worth checking to see if Marvel Strike Force is one of them.
  5. Offload Unused Apps (iOS Only): iOS has a handy feature called "Offload Unused Apps" that automatically removes apps that you haven't used in a while, while still preserving your data. This can be a great way to free up space without having to manually uninstall apps.

Potential Issues and How to Troubleshoot

Even with the best preparations, things can sometimes go wrong during the download and installation process. Here are a few potential issues you might encounter and how to troubleshoot them:

  1. Insufficient Storage Space: This is the most common issue. If you don't have enough storage space on your device, the download will fail. Check your device's storage settings and free up space by deleting unnecessary files or apps.
  2. Download Stuck or Interrupted: Sometimes the download might get stuck or interrupted due to network issues or other factors. Try pausing and resuming the download. If that doesn't work, restart your device and try again. You can also try clearing the cache of the Google Play Store or App Store.
  3. Installation Errors: If the download completes successfully but the installation fails, there might be an issue with the game files or your device's operating system. Try restarting your device and reinstalling the game. If the problem persists, contact the game developers for support.
  4. App Compatibility Issues: In rare cases, the game might not be compatible with your device's hardware or operating system. Check the game's system requirements on the app store to make sure your device meets the minimum specifications.
